Magadh SE split over SEBI showcause notice

Vikant Sahay

PATNA, Nov 4: The Magadh Stock Exchange council of management has split on the issue of replying to the showcause notice issued by SEBI. The showcause, signed by SEBI chairman D R Mehta, lists 12 charges against the council of management. Issued on October 8, it had asked the members to appear before SEBI on October 31.

SEBI has charged the council with arbitrary functioning and breakdown of internal administration. It has also cited payment delay, bad deliveries and the failure of members to maintain a minimum capital base of Rs 4 lakh.A member disclosed that the October 31 meeting had not taken place.

Instead, the council of members have asked SEBI to show the documents and evidence that formed the basis of its notice. ``We have sent four letters to SEBI demanding the documents. Our first letter was sent on October 22, and we are waiting for a reply,'' the member said.

R N Pandey, the president of the bourse, had called a meeting of the council on November 1. But the meeting could not be held because of the lack of quorum. It has now been rescheduled for November 11.
